PLN supports Christiana Figueres as U.N. Secretary-General

July 6, 2016 by Staff News Writer

Rumors regarding Christiana Figueres’ nomination as Secretary General of the United Nations (UN) are increasing.

The press release signed by members of Partido de Liberación Nacional (PLN) described Figueres’ outstanding contributions and huge experience at the multilateral level.

Jorge Pattoni, PLN’s chairman; General Secretary, Fernando Zamora Castellanos and Ricardo Sancho Chavarria, International Affairs Secretary, are highlighting Figueres’ achievements and they state that Costa Ricans must be very proud for her academic, professional and personal qualities.

Her career stands out and it goes beyond our borders. The U.N. would be led by a great woman with exceptional qualities, able to promote the highest multilateral agreements,

stated the representatives.

Figueres will leave her job position as Executive Secretary of the U.N.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C).

Chancellor of the Republic, Manuel González, refused to confirm the nomination. However, the official announcement is rumored to be scheduled for July, 7th at 7:15 a.m. in an activity at the National Theatre.
